What’s Lübeck Like in June?

June in Lübeck, Germany, marks the beginning of summer with generally pleasant weather. Average daytime temperatures typically range from 18°C to 22°C (64°F to 72°F), while nighttime lows usually fall between 9°C and 13°C (48°F to 55°F). Expect longer daylight hours, often around 16 hours, providing ample time for exploration. While generally sunny, June can still experience occasional rain showers, with an average of 10-12 rainy days during the month (estimated). It’s advisable to pack layers and a light rain jacket.

What Can I Expect in Lübeck in June?

Expect moderate to high crowds, especially around the UNESCO Old Town, Holstentor, and other popular attractions, particularly on weekends. The atmosphere is vibrant, with many outdoor cafes and restaurants fully operational. While specific major festivals are more common later in summer, smaller local events or markets celebrating early summer might occur. Most attractions operate on full summer hours. The conditions are generally ideal for walking and outdoor activities due to comfortable temperatures and extensive daylight.
